Aortic repair following initial decompressive craniectomy for acute type A aortic dissection complicated with extensive hemorrhagic cerebral infarction: a case report

Abstract A 69-year-old woman presented with acute type A aortic dissection complicated by extensive hemorrhagic cerebral infarction due to brain malperfusion.
